SeaPort Security Operations Course

The SeaPort Security Operations certification is an intensive forty hour program that prepares law enforcement, military, or security personnel to provide maritime and seaport security operations. 

Restrictions: This certification and course of instruction is only open to law enforcement officers, military personnel, licensed security personnel, and government employees.

There is an optional 8 hours of training for personnel with SCUBA certification. Certification must be at the Advanced Scuba level or equivalent. The 8 hours of training includes certification with the Rapid Diver Rescue Diver System and an  introduction to underwater threat identification.

The course can be delivered as a one week, 56 hour program, or taken one course at a time. Once the four core courses are complete the student will receive the Seaport Security Operations Certificate of Completion. Certificates will be issued for each of the four core courses and also for the optional 8 hour rapid diver/UW Threat identification class.

The following courses are required for the Seaport Security Operations certificate:

SSO 1101 - Maritime Security for Law Enforcement and Security Personnel
This is a 16 hour block of instruction that serves as an introduction to maritime security requirements for law enforcement, security, military, and first responders. Tuition $150.
 
SSO 1102 - Small Boat Operations and Waterborne Patrol Techniques 
This is a 16 hour course that includes operational considerations, seamanship, navigation, surface water rescue, patrol, and boarding techniques. Tuition $200

SSO 1103 - Tactical Medicine Considerations for the Marine Environment 
An 8 hour course that covers emergency medicine for the maritime environment and trauma medicine for the law enforcement, security, military, and first responder.
Tuition $125

SSO 1104 - Waterborne Firearms Training 
This 8 hour course begins with range exercises for handgun/shotgun or handgun/rifle. 
After completing the range exercises, students will participate in live-fire waterborne firearms training on board watercraft. Tuition $200

SSO 1105 - Rapid Diver / UW Threat Identification
Optional course for the certified diver. Students will become certified with Rapid Diver Rescue equipment and become familiar with underwater threat identification. This is a necessary course for the law enforcement, security, military, or first responder interested in homeland security and seaport operations. Tuition $150

Hosting a Class
Agencies and public safety organizations may choose to host this program at their facility. Two options are available for the hosting organization. The class may be hosted for internal employees as a closed class or hosted for all eligible students as an open class. 

Hosting organizations are requested to have access to the following:
1. Private classroom.
2. Computer, screen, and LCD projector compatible with MS Power Point.
3. Access to firearms training range.
4. Access to water venue (lake, river, ocean)
